      Claksvik has a record of 3 wins, 2 draws, and 5 losses in their last 10 games. The team has a strong overall lineup, excelling in defense but lacking a bit in attack. They show high fighting spirit when facing opponents. On the other hand, Lech Poznan has 7 wins, 2 draws, and 1 loss in their last 10 games, indicating excellent defensive capabilities on the road. Although there's a certain gap in performance between Lech Poznan and Claksvik, in terms of overall strength, Lech Poznan clearly has the upper hand. Claksvik has been performing well recently. In terms of recent form, they seem to have an edge to some extent. In this game, as the home - team, Claksvik has a certain goal - scoring ability. Looking at the historical head - to - head records, Claksvik has been at a disadvantage in the last 10 meetings. So, the question remains: which team will emerge victorious in this battle?       Poznan Lech, a strong team in Poland, is the champion of the Polish league. With a squad value as high as 55.7 million euros, its overall strength far exceeds that of its opponent. Although Poznan Lech only won the first leg 1 - 0 narrowly, they showed great control over the game. Now back at home, they have a stronger initiative to advance in the competition. On the other hand, Klaksvik, a powerful team from the Faroe Islands, has been performing strongly in its domestic league. However, its strength in European competitions is limited. In the first leg, they lost 0 - 1 away from home and were completely passive in terms of technical statistics. In the second leg, with no way back, they must adopt an attacking strategy to replace defense when playing at home. Clarcksvik has shown great tenacity in recent matches.       Claksvik sits in the middle of the Faroe Islands League. The team's greatest strength is its remarkable resilience under pressure on the field. They are adept at competing against stronger opponents. In the last twenty matches, they've had 9 wins, 6 draws, and 5 losses. They show excellent adaptability when facing high - pressure pressing from opponents and can quickly adjust their defense in difficult situations. Based on the unique home - field and climate advantages, they've developed a specific strategy to counter away - teams. In the last ten home games, they've achieved 5 wins, 4 draws, and 1 loss. At home, they firmly adopt a low - block, dense defensive strategy. Their defense line contracts tightly, and multiple midfielders engage in intense tackles to slow down the opponents' offensive rhythm.
